Output 70f86a1767e6d5bcc7e3c5c8e828c446377eec50d2de27755ee2e23a4e49c419:1

value
40100742
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ab7a3dccafa280065f3953b0a74b450e66348a58 OP_EQUAL
address
MPXrDiR6YC9y7qV3DdGaFnzBtuwA6YNowA
transaction
70f86a1767e6d5bcc7e3c5c8e828c446377eec50d2de27755ee2e23a4e49c419
spent
true